Color Palette 是一款专注于色彩理论与无障碍设计的专业工具技能,旨在为 UI/UX 设计师和前端开发者提供全面的配色解决方案。该技能基于成熟的色彩理论算法,支持从基础色生成多种和谐配色方案,包括互补色、类似色、三色系、分裂互补色以及单色方案,同时严格遵循 WCAG(Web Content Accessibility Guidelines)标准进行对比度合规性检测。
核心用法围绕三大功能展开:首先是智能调色板生成,用户仅需提供一个基础颜色值(支持 Hex、RGB、HSL 或颜色名称),即可自动生成符合色彩理论的多种配色方案,特别针对品牌设计场景,可智能推导主色、辅色、强调色、背景色及功能色(成功/错误状态)。其次是 WCAG 无障碍检测,通过精确的亮度计算公式(Linearize 和 Luminance 算法),自动计算前景与背景色的对比度比率,并明确标注是否符合 AA 或 AAA 级别的可读性标准,对不达标的情况提供替代建议。最后是代码导出功能,可一键生成 CSS 自定义属性或 Tailwind 配置代码,直接融入开发工作流。
显著优点体现在其纯本地计算的架构设计上。该技能零依赖、零 API 调用、零网络通信,所有色彩计算均在本地完成,既确保了数据隐私安全,又保证了离线可用性。此外,技能充分考虑了现代设计场景的边界情况,如自动生成深色模式变体、警示红绿色盲依赖风险,以及在对比度接近临界值时提供优化建议,展现出专业的设计思维。
潜在缺点与局限性主要来自其来源属性与功能边界。作为 T3 级别的社区个人开发者作品,缺乏大型企业或开源基金会的背书,在企业级严格合规环境中可能需要额外审计。功能层面,该技能基于通用色彩理论,无法提供印刷行业所需的精确 Pantone 色值匹配,且不包含图像取色、屏幕吸色等交互功能,仅支持手动输入颜色值。
该技能特别适合 UI/UX 设计师进行初期配色探索、前端开发者进行无障碍合规性检查,以及品牌设计师建立系统化的色彩规范。对于需要确保产品符合无障碍标准(特别是政府或企业级应用)的团队,该工具提供了低成本且高效的预检方案。
使用风险极低。作为纯文档型技能,无代码执行、无文件系统访问、无网络请求,不存在常规的安全漏洞或供应链攻击风险。唯一需要注意的是,由于色彩计算基于算法理论,极端情况下可能与主观审美偏好存在偏差,建议作为辅助参考而非唯一决策依据。